Output 5d89bb6a42685c301744292877f00a797eb8497efa3c9580c3369ad50001caba:0

value
130113270
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1f50ad773c21c733eae134284c7481e10678fb68 OP_EQUALVERIFY OP_CHECKSIG
address
13rabXS7fZK6NEdf7LDvtu31JUeuzUNjsT
transaction
5d89bb6a42685c301744292877f00a797eb8497efa3c9580c3369ad50001caba
spent
true